Tyseley Train Station is equipped to cater to the needs of travelers with various facilities. For those buying tickets, there is a ticket office open weekdays from 07:00 to 09:00, and automatic ticket machines available, though they are not accessible for all users. The station features induction loops for hearing-impaired passengers. While luggage storage and CCTV services are unavailable, customer information is readily accessible through departure screens and announcements. Help is available from staff Monday to Friday during limited morning hours, ensuring assistance when needed.
Accessibility at Tyseley Station is only partial, with step-free access limited and no accessible toilets available. Assistance is available through Passenger Assist, but it's advisable to book this service in advance.
Planning to continue your journey from Tyseley? The station offers several options for onward travel. Rail replacement services operate from the nearby A41 Warwick Road, making it easy to continue your journey towards Stratford or Birmingham. For those preferring taxis, services such as Tyseley Station Ontime, Bee Line, and Ace are available. Local bus services are well-integrated with train schedules, and helpful resources are available in printable formats to guide you through your onward journey.

Neston station is a minimalist hub with no frills; it ensures that what it offers serves its visitors well. The station may not boast a ticket office or machine, so it's worth buying your tickets online before you get there. An induction loop is available for the hearing impaired to guarantee that all announcements can be clearly heard. Comfort for travellers includes a sheltered seating area, though the station does not have a dedicated waiting room.
The facility is notably devoid of extensive amenities like shops, ATMs, or eateries, and no public Wi-Fi is available. But it does cater to cyclists with bicycle stands, some of which are sheltered and monitored by CCTV. Although there is a ramp to aid passengers needing step-free access, transitioning between platforms may require additional manoeuvring via Raby Road.
When your train journey concludes, Neston station offers limited but effective onward travel options. The rail replacement bus stop is located close by on Ladies Walk near the Aldi car park, which could be particularly useful during service disruptions. Bicycle hire isn't directly available at the station, yet the surrounding area could offer potential options. Despite there being no accessible taxis stationed there, the location allows easy pick-up and drop-off, notably at Platform 2 through the station car park or Platform 1 from the Aldi car park.
